For years, RWJF has supported the development of a variety of strategies and tools to improve health care quality. Our commitment to support and sustain these efforts has driven the Aligning Forces for Quality (AF4Q) initiative.

Our work builds on the lessons learned from the most critical undertakings in quality improvement, including the promotion of performance guidelines and measures, prevention of medical errors and miscommunication and reduction of racial and ethnic disparities. By aligning key stakeholders in targeted communities to further address these and other key issues, AF4Q aims to turn promising practices into real results that will deliver lasting change.

To achieve community-wide transformation of health care, AF4Q fosters improvements in the following focus areas: "How-to" of Quality Improvement, Increasing Consumer Engagement, Increasing Public Reporting, Nurses Leading the Way on Quality, Addressing Equity and Language Matters.
